LINE BLANKING TIMING MEASUREMENTS
These measurements are all made on samples acquired from the live signal area. With
the exception of Line Sync Rise Time and Fall Time, these measurements are made in
accordance with CCIR Report 624-1.
Measurement
Range
Accuracy
Color Burst Duration
6 to 13 cycles (10 cycles nominal)
± 0.1 cycle
Front Porch Duration
0.5 to 3 µs (1.5 µsnominal)
± 20 ns
Line Blanking
9 to 16 µs (12 µsnominal)
± 50 ns
Line Sync Rise and Fall Times
120 to 300 ns
±15 ns
300 ns to 1 µs
± 30 ns
Line Sync
1.4 to 6.6 µs (4.7 µs nominal)
± 10 ns
Sync-to-Start of Burst
2.2 to 8 µs (5.6 µs nominal)
± 20 ns
Burst Duration
1.4 to 3 µs
± 25 ns
SCH Phase
± 90 deg
± 5 deg
